182*699cd480SApple OSS Distributions /*
183*699cd480SApple OSS Distributions * IHI0059A "C++ Application Binary Interface Standard for the ARM 64 - bit Architecture":
184*699cd480SApple OSS Distributions *
185*699cd480SApple OSS Distributions * 3.2.1 Representation of pointer to member function The generic C++ ABI [GC++ABI]
186*699cd480SApple OSS Distributions * specifies that a pointer to member function is a pair of words <ptr, adj>. The
187*699cd480SApple OSS Distributions * least significant bit of ptr discriminates between (0) the address of a non-
188*699cd480SApple OSS Distributions * virtual member function and (1) the offset in the class's virtual table of the
189*699cd480SApple OSS Distributions * address of a virtual function. This encoding cannot work for the AArch64
190*699cd480SApple OSS Distributions * instruction set where the architecture reserves all bits of code addresses. This
191*699cd480SApple OSS Distributions * ABI specifies that adj contains twice the this adjustment, plus 1 if the member
192*699cd480SApple OSS Distributions * function is virtual. The least significant bit of adj then makes exactly the
193*699cd480SApple OSS Distributions * same discrimination as the least significant bit of ptr does for Itanium. A
194*699cd480SApple OSS Distributions * pointer to member function is NULL when ptr = 0 and the least significant bit of
195*699cd480SApple OSS Distributions * adj is zero.
196*699cd480SApple OSS Distributions */
